שלומי שבת הוא מסוג האמנים הישראליים הנדירים שמצליחים לשלב בין סגנונות מוסיקליים שונים: דרום אמריקאי, טורקי, רוק, ים תיכוני, פופ ואפילו מוסיקה תימנית. את כל הסגנונות הללו ניתן לראות ולשמוע ב-DVD הכולל 150 דקות של מופע סוחף, מרגש ומלהיב מאמן שכבש מספר פעמים את קיסריה וזכה לביקורות מדהימות. ה-DVD כולל את מיטב להיטיו של שבת, ביניהם: "תרצי בי", "יורד אל הים", "בגלל הרוח", "היידה", "מתוקה שלי", "משתגע מאהבתך", "מתוקים", "בחוף של טרפאטוני", "לכל אחד יש" ועוד רבים וגדולים. בנוסף, מארח שלומי לראשונה את בנו אביהו לביצוע משותף ומרגש במיוחד לשיר "אבא", אחד מהשירים האהובים ביותר בעשור הנוכחי. וזה עוד לא הכל... שלומי מארח את אבנר גדסי על הבמה בביצוע משותף עם הרבה נשמה של "נפרדנו כך" ו"הגברים בוכים בלילה".
